Abstract
AbstractExtraction of Am(III) and Ln(III) from NaClO4medium has been investigated with di(2-ethylhexyl) dithiophosphoric acid, di(2-ethylhexyl) monothiophosphoric acid, di(2-ethylhexyl) monothiophosphinic acid, octylphenyl dithiophosphinic acid and 11 kinds of dialkyl dithiophosphinic acids (alkyl = hexyl, heptyl, octyl, nonyl, 2-ethylhexyl, 1-methylheptyl, phenyl, chlorophenyl, methylphenyl, 2,5-dimethylphenyl, and 3,5-dichloro-4-methylphenyl) in xylene. The effect of chemical structures of those extractants on separation capability has been studied. The relationship between the slope value of the lgD−pH and extraction conditions can be described as: lgS=alg(CHA/CMS/4)+b. In the presence of macro amounts of Eu(ClO4)3, the formula, lg SFAm/Eu=B−2lg(CHL−DEu/(DEu+1)CEu), can well describe the relationship between separation factor and the extraction condition. A high separation factor (SFAm/Eu=2500) is obtained by solvent extraction from 1 mol/L NaNO3solution with 0.5 mol/L di(2-ethylhexyl) dithiophosphinic acid in toluene.
